You may have heard of Janus, the Solaris x86 compatibility layer to run
x86 linux binaries.  It is now renamed brandz and is available at the
OpenSolaris web site:

http://www.opensolaris.org/os/community/brandz

Basically it has the ability to create a linux runtime environment using
linux system libraries in a Solaris container.  It only works on Solaris
x86.

It might be possible to create a similar linux x86 runtime environment
on Solaris SPARC using QEMU's Linux user space emulator.
